Make sure you have a high damage weapon, and you use your Alt-Fire whenever you can. And just like Phrike, he shoots a lot of red and pink orbs your way, that you have to constantly dodge. He has several attacks that send forth blue waves of energy periodically, that you need to dodge through or you will take damage. The strategy here is to keep moving and hip-firing, much like Phrike, but you’ll spend a lot more time dodging. He is considerably harder than Phrike, and you will need to heal during this fight in most cases, so make sure you have some handy. Once you reach the Summit for the first time, this shortcut will appear at the entrance to the inner areas of the Crimson Wastes on every run thereafter. This is really good news, as it allows you to skip a ton of the are if you just need to face the boss. Once you’ve made it to the Summit you will have essentially unlocked a shortcut, and from this point forward anytime you make it to the door that leads to the inner areas, you will have a portal that allows you to teleport to the Summit. This is going to be somewhat challenging, so don’t worry if you die a few times attempting this, because you have to go a really long way. Keep making your way through the light blue doors, ignoring the Vs until you reach the Summit. Stay far away from him if you can, unless you want to try to melee him down, which is also possible if you are careful. If not, you’ll need to watch out for his teleport-melee combo, and make sure to dodge if you see this. The Severed will take more damage when it is Staggered and you should be able to burst it down. Use your Alt-Fire if you can, and then unload until it Staggers, even taking a tiny bit of damage if you have to. Severed can be very tough the first time you are there, and the key is to stagger it by filling its stagger gauge as quickly as you can.
